No traffic touring cycling routes around Groß Miltzow are set within the picturesque region of Mecklenburg-Vorpommern in northeastern Germany. The landscape is characterized by serene forests, numerous lakes, and gentle hills, providing a tranquil backdrop for cycling. The area benefits from its proximity to the Mecklenburg Lake District and the Müritz National Park, which offer extensive networks of mostly flat cycle paths. The region around Groß Miltzow, part of Mecklenburg-Vorpommern, is generally characterized by mostly flat cycle paths, making it suitable for various experience levels. You'll find idyllic landscapes of forests, lakes, and gentle hills. While the terrain is largely accessible, some sections might include unpaved paths or slightly hilly areas, especially closer to features like the Helpter Berg Summit.
Yes, several routes are designed as loops, perfect for starting and ending in the same location. For example, the Schloss Rattey Winery – Rattey Village Church loop from Golm offers an easy 25.8 km ride, while the Half-timbered Church Mildenitz – Helpter Berge loop from Ulrichshof provides a moderate 27.7 km option.
The routes often pass through serene natural settings. You can enjoy views of shimmering lakes, such as those near the Kuckuckssee near Neetzka – Helpt Bathing Lake loop. For panoramic vistas, the Helpter Berg Summit, the highest point in Mecklenburg-Vorpommern, is a notable destination, and the Fuchsberg Observation Tower also offers excellent viewpoints.
Absolutely. The region is rich in history and culture. You can cycle past charming small towns with impressive brick churches, like the Galenbeck Village Church. The Blankenburg Castle Ruins offer a glimpse into the past, and the distinctive Woldegk Windmills on Mühlenberg are another unique sight, with some still operational.

Given that 7 out of 8 routes are rated as easy and the region is generally flat, many of the no-traffic touring cycling routes around Groß Miltzow are well-suited for families. The absence of traffic provides a safer and more relaxed environment for cycling with children. Routes like the Oertzenhof Train Station loop from Ulrichshof are shorter and easier, making them good family options.
Yes, the proximity to the Mecklenburg Lake District means many routes offer opportunities to enjoy the water. You can find spots like the Swimming Area at Schmiedegrundsee, perfect for a refreshing break during your tour. The View of Stadtsee also offers a picturesque lakeside stop.
Mecklenburg-Vorpommern is beautiful throughout the warmer months. Spring offers blooming landscapes and mild temperatures, while summer allows for combining cycling with swimming in the many lakes. Autumn provides stunning foliage. The generally flat terrain makes it enjoyable across these seasons, but always check local weather forecasts before heading out.
